Game Introduction

MemeMatch: What's That Meme? is an online card party game that blends humor and creativity. Players collect memes from various packs and use them to respond to funny scenarios. The core objective is to pick the funniest meme that fits the situation, then vote anonymously for the best response. After three rounds, the player with the most likes becomes the Meme Master. How to Play

To play, each player starts with four meme cards from their collection. A humorous scenario appears on screen, and players choose a meme that best matches the scenario. They can use boosters like Draw a Card, Card Swap, or Swap All Cards to improve their hand. Once everyone picks a meme, all choices go into a common pool anonymously. Players then vote for the funniest meme, but cannot vote for their own. The meme with the most votes wins, and its author earns likes. After three rounds, the player with the highest total likes wins the game. Use the left mouse button to play.
